Output 95663caf59f0f8feac3e47f1157612e2fe2fd378c3e1daf65c0370b34ab274f5:0

value
903434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73e488cbc768ca268f7ee9afce4a5fcf9e5c885b OP_EQUAL
address
3CFoQT3nLUwvWpa2wPevPBPtU5q3JcKirk
transaction
95663caf59f0f8feac3e47f1157612e2fe2fd378c3e1daf65c0370b34ab274f5
spent
true